The Anatomy of an LLM-Based AI Agent: A Software Architect’s Guide

Software architects must identify the core components to design, implement, and deploy LLM-based AI agents. This session explores the inner architecture — the software design of a single agent runtime and its encapsulated components. Learn how goal-driven agents use the Agent Orchestrator for planning and execution, Memory management for functional coherence, and tool use to take actions. Understand how this architecture acts as the scaffolding to ground the LLM's stochastic behavior and integrates agent observability and evaluation.

Tiny Teams: How AI Enables Smaller Teams With Huge Productivity

AI-native startups are the pathfinders for the hottest trend in software engineering — tiny teams. What are tiny teams? They are teams of two to three people, augmented by AI agents. Instead of forming teams of seven or eight, startups are now organizing into these smaller units. In the most extreme case, a tiny team can be just one person working with AI agents. This session presents Gartner's research and guidance on tiny teams. Join us to understand how tiny teams work and how large organizations can leverage them.

Jellyfish: Scaling AI Adoption via Token Economics and Empirical ROI

As engineering shifts from developer seats to token consumption, is AI actually accelerating delivery? Based on Jellyfish’s 2026 analysis of 200K engineers, 37M PRs, and 700+ companies, this session uncovers the “Agentic Stall”—when AI-generated output overwhelms human review capacity. Learn how to measure true AI ROI, manage rising human-in-the-loop costs, and adopt new metrics like Cycle-Time-per-Token to better align spend with outcomes.

Executive Story: Mapping the New SDLC at BNY: Codifying AI Into Every Step of the Delivery Lifecycle

AI coding assistants are accelerating how fast we can write code, but writing code is only one step in the SDLC. If we optimize the art of writing Code without uplifting everything ahead and behind the fun part of a developer’s job, we will see all new productivity bottlenecks appearing in tasks like product design, story creation, peer reviews, testing, deployment, etc. Only by intelligently embedding AI and investing in automation across the full end to end SDLC workflow will we realize true developer productivity and quality at scale.
